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Unable to upgrade from 2.7.1 to 2.7.2 | Unmounting /boot/efi... done. | failed.

    Scheduled Pinned Locked Moved Problems Installing or Upgrading pfSense Software
    81 Posts 49 Posters 38.6k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• J
      josh.hall @jimp
      last edited by

      @jimp I'll do my best Col. Klink impersonation. I see nothing! I know nothing!

      Also, thanks for showing us that nothing. Might be less than elegant, and certainly risky... but, it means I don't need to physically move the system to a monitor to rebuild it completely. What's the point of working in software if we can't be a bit lazy now and then?

      1 Reply Last reply Reply Quote 1
      • T
        tighernain @jimp
        last edited by

        @jimp

        This worked for me, thank you for the help.

        1 Reply Last reply Reply Quote 0
        • N
          nol166 @jimp
          last edited by

          @jimp Logged in just to say thank you for posting this. It worked for me!

          I appreciate your help!

          1 Reply Last reply Reply Quote 0
          • C
            crsesilva @jimp
            last edited by

            @jimp Logged in just to say thank you for posting this. It worked for me!

            I appreciate your help!

            1 Reply Last reply Reply Quote 0
            • M
              Making_sense_of_pfSense
              last edited by

              My /boot/efi partition was 779K.
              48e287fe-a138-4903-b649-2eab0ab536fc-immagine.png

              Then I ran the commands that @jimp provided and now it's 197M!
              589271a2-4b04-42a3-9959-0e0bf02fb99f-immagine.png

              After that, pfSense-upgrade had no issue upgrading from 2.7.1 to 2.7.2!
              Thank you so much!

              Running pfSense Community Edition 2.7.2 on a Qotom Mini PC.

              1 Reply Last reply Reply Quote 0
              • S
                slu @jimp
                last edited by

                Confirm, it's working!

                /dev/msdosfs/EFISYS                                197M    512B    197M     0%    /boot/efi
                

                Thank you very much @jimp ๐Ÿ‘

                pfSense Gold subscription

                1 Reply Last reply Reply Quote 0
                • K
                  Klaus2314 @slu
                  last edited by Klaus2314

                  @slu same issue here, but the procedure above fixed it. thanks! I had to power cycle the device after reboot though. it did not come back after reboot. same on my SG1100.

                  Updating the EFI loader
                  install: //boot/efi/efi/boot/INS@8I5bRD: Input/output error
                  pkg-static: POST-INSTALL script failed
                  
                  1 Reply Last reply Reply Quote 0
                  • L
                    lnxfrk @jimp
                    last edited by

                    @jimp said in Unable to upgrade from 2.7.1 to 2.7.2 | Unmounting /boot/efi... done. | failed.:

                    You never saw this post.

                    I'm certainly glad I saw this post. Thank you @jimp - At some point I'll plan on doing a fresh install as I'm sure that will help long term. I think the initial install for me was 2.4.5p1 so it's been a while.
                    Again, thanks!

                    1 Reply Last reply Reply Quote 0
                    • R
                      romanr
                      last edited by

                      never saw this post! but it's working!

                      1 Reply Last reply Reply Quote 0
                      • T
                        t1e1
                        last edited by

                        I can confirm this worked for an MBT-2200 (Minnowboard) which has not had a fresh install since at least Ver 2.4.5 (and still hasn't).

                        I did not have to power-cycle the unit, though after close to 20 minutes I was almost ready to either do it, or hook a monitor to it (not as easy as it sounds, or I would have done it first). I'm glad I waited and didn't crash it during the final part of the upgrade!

                        Thanks @jimp!

                        1 Reply Last reply Reply Quote 0
                        • F
                          fabiensch @jimp
                          last edited by

                          @jimp thanks! It worked for me too! ๐Ÿ™๐Ÿป

                          Before :

                          [2.7.1-RELEASE][root@core]/root: mount_msdosfs /dev/msdosfs/EFISYS /boot/efi
                          [2.7.1-RELEASE][root@core]/root: df -hi /boot/efi/efi/boot/
                          Filesystem             Size    Used   Avail Capacity iused ifree %iused  Mounted on
                          /dev/msdosfs/EFISYS    779K    386K    393K    50%       3   509    1%   /boot/efi
                          

                          After :

                          [2.7.1-RELEASE][root@core]/root: mkdir -p /boot/efi
                          [2.7.1-RELEASE][root@core]/root: mount_msdosfs /dev/msdosfs/EFISYS /boot/efi
                          [2.7.1-RELEASE][root@core]/root: mkdir -p /tmp/efitmp
                          [2.7.1-RELEASE][root@core]/root: cp -Rp /boot/efi/* /tmp/efitmp
                          [2.7.1-RELEASE][root@core]/root: umount /boot/efi
                          [2.7.1-RELEASE][root@core]/root: newfs_msdos -F 32 -c 1 -L EFISYS /dev/msdosfs/EFISYS
                          /dev/msdosfs/EFISYS: 403266 sectors in 403266 FAT32 clusters (512 bytes/cluster)
                          BytesPerSec=512 SecPerClust=1 ResSectors=32 FATs=2 Media=0xf0 SecPerTrack=63 Heads=16 HiddenSecs=0 HugeSectors=409600 FATsecs=3151 RootCluster=2 FSInfo=1 Backup=2
                          [2.7.1-RELEASE][root@core]/root: mount_msdosfs /dev/msdosfs/EFISYS /boot/efi
                          [2.7.1-RELEASE][root@core]/root: cp -Rp /tmp/efitmp/* /boot/efi/
                          [2.7.1-RELEASE][root@core]/root: df -hi /boot/efi/efi/boot/
                          Filesystem             Size    Used   Avail Capacity iused ifree %iused  Mounted on
                          /dev/msdosfs/EFISYS    197M    386K    197M     0%       0     0     -   /boot/efi
                          

                          Up to date in 2.7.2 now !

                          Have a nice sunday!

                          1 Reply Last reply Reply Quote 1
                          • jimpJ
                            jimp Rebel Alliance Developer Netgate
                            last edited by

                            I opened a Redmine so we can look into an automated way to address this since it seems to be a lot more common than expected:

                            https://redmine.pfsense.org/issues/15081

                            Remember: Upvote with the ๐Ÿ‘ button for any user/post you find to be helpful, informative, or deserving of recognition!

                            Need help fast? Netgate Global Support!

                            Do not Chat/PM for help!

                            X 1 Reply Last reply Reply Quote 6
                            • D
                              discy @jimp
                              last edited by discy

                              @jimp said in Unable to upgrade from 2.7.1 to 2.7.2 | Unmounting /boot/efi... done. | failed.:

                              Yeah, those must be rather old installations to have an EFI partition that small. I thought we made them significantly larger several years ago.

                              My first use of PFSense on this device (BYOD) started in April 2020 with whatever version was stable at that time.
                              From that point on I have only done in-place upgrades. This is the first time I run into issues.
                              Not sure what is considered to be old, but this doesn't seem that old to me.
                              The commands from your post did fix it.

                              1 Reply Last reply Reply Quote 1
                              • X
                                xparanoik @jimp
                                last edited by

                                @jimp thanks :) I have a pfSense box about 6,000 miles away, I owe you a beer!

                                1 Reply Last reply Reply Quote 0
                                • D
                                  dsp3 @jimp
                                  last edited by

                                  @jimp You are a star. Thank you

                                  1 Reply Last reply Reply Quote 0
                                  • S SteveITS referenced this topic on
                                  • iorxI iorx referenced this topic on
                                  • B
                                    bippus
                                    last edited by

                                    same here:
                                    intel appliance, installed on November 2019:

                                    Filesystem Size Used Avail Capacity iused ifree %iused Mounted on
                                    /dev/msdosfs/EFISYS 780K 387K 393K 50% 3 509 1% /boot/efi

                                    1 Reply Last reply Reply Quote 0
                                    • stephenw10S
                                      stephenw10 Netgate Administrator
                                      last edited by

                                      Best option is reinstall.
                                      If you're unable to do that then follow jimp's instructions here: https://forum.netgate.com/post/1140955

                                      iorxI 1 Reply Last reply Reply Quote 0
                                      • M
                                        MushyMiddle @jimp
                                        last edited by MushyMiddle

                                        @jimp Brilliant! Worked a treat. Thanks!

                                        P.S. This was an old-ish UFS install, probably originally 2.6.0. Originally installed in early 2021, most likely.

                                        1 Reply Last reply Reply Quote 0
                                        • iorxI
                                          iorx @stephenw10
                                          last edited by iorx

                                          @stephenw10

                                          Hi, I posted the same problem (In the "heat of the moment" I missed to search first of course...)

                                          Was the installation affected / changed when getting this error? Do I dare to reboot?

                                          https://forum.netgate.com/topic/184815/failed-pfsense-boot-2-7-1-2-7-2-pfsense-core-boot-efi-efi-boot-ins-uwm1ln-input-output-error

                                          Checking integrity... done (0 conflicting)
                                          The following 1 package(s) will be affected (of 0 checked):
                                          
                                          Installed packages to be UPGRADED:
                                          	pfSense-boot: 2.7.1 -> 2.7.2 [pfSense-core]
                                          
                                          Number of packages to be upgraded: 1
                                          [1/1] Upgrading pfSense-boot from 2.7.1 to 2.7.2...
                                          [1/1] Extracting pfSense-boot-2.7.2: .......... done
                                          Updating the EFI loader
                                          install: //boot/efi/efi/boot/INS@uwM1LN: Input/output error
                                          pkg-static: POST-INSTALL script failed
                                           failed.
                                          Failed
                                          
                                          T jimpJ 2 Replies Last reply Reply Quote 0
                                          • T
                                            t1e1 @iorx
                                            last edited by

                                            @iorx I remember seeing the same screen output when I first attempted the update and it failed.

                                            I did not reboot and instead searched, found, and followed @jimp's fix above, then re-attempted the upgrade (successfully) all in the same session.

                                            I don't think you will have problems if you reboot at this point, since the upgrade did not get beyond downloading files and I haven't seen anyone else say they had problems, or bricked their server. However, I cannot say with 100% certainty.

                                            iorxI 1 Reply Last reply Reply Quote 1
                                            • First post
                                              Last post
                                            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.